FORMER Employees Provident Fund (EPF) Kota Marudu branch manager Josely Taising has been named as Parti Kesejahteraan Demokratik Masyarakat (KDM) candidate for Kadamaian in the coming Sabah election.

KDM deputy president Datuk Wetrom Bahanda announced this during a gathering of KDM Youth, Puteri, and Women in Taginambur on Sunday as reported by Borneo Post.

Wetrom urged the people of Kadamaian to rise and make a change for a better future.

Josely holds a bachelor’s degree in Social Science from Universiti Sains Malaysia (USM) and a master’s degree in Christian Studies.

Recently, Upko president Datuk Ewon Benedick confirmed his intention to defend the Kadamaian seat.

In the 2020 snap state election, Ewon defended the seat with a majority of 3,459 votes in a six-cornered contest, which was a slight improvement from the 3,294-vote majority when he first stood for the seat in 2018 during a four-cornered fight. - October 7, 2025
